With the unpredictable and constant threat of earthquakes decimating entire cities and communities without warning, which results in billions of dollars worth of damage, access to disaster relief technology and earthquake management innovations has never been more important.

Emergency food kits, hand crank radios, and emergency signal devices are just some of the basic tech that homeowners and businesses should keep on hand to deal with the threats of earthquakes and other natural disasters as they happen. But what are some of the latest innovations that are being developed to protect communities from earthquakes?

Drones in China are being implemented to fight back against the threat of earthquakes by finding survivors and navigating disaster zones, while structural advancements in the San Francisco Bay Area utilize base isolation technology to keep crucial structures like hospitals secure during an earthquake.

Vibrating Barriers are being designed and tested to help reduce the power of vibrations caused by an earthquake’s ground waves to keep nearby structures safe from the full magnitude of each shock.

See what scientists and engineers are creating to help detect and track seismic activity, including fibre-optic communications cables used to assess magnitude levels, the discrete diode position sensor used to measure drift between building stories, and much more.
